ALPHABET SOUP
Ingredients:
8 cups chicken broth
1 pound boneless chicken tenders
1 cup yellow onion, chopped
1 cup mixed vegetables, frozen
3/4 cup celery, chopped
1 1/2 teaspoon seasoned salt
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
1/4 cup dried parsley
3 bay leaves
1/4 cup butter
1 cup alphabet pasta
Instructions:
In a slow cooker, combine chicken broth, boneless chicken tenders, yellow onion, mixed vegetables, celery, seasoned salt, black pepper, dried thyme, dried parsley, and bay leaves. Cook on high for 4 hours. Remove chicken and shred. Return it back to the slow cooker. Add alphabet pasta and butter. Gently stir to combine. Cook 30 minutes longer. Remove bay leaves before serving.
